PostHeaderIcon Ceiling Cladding

Ceiling Clad, Home Improvement, Home CareYour ceiling is very important in the house and deserves maximum attention. May be one period time you tried painting it. For instance, the bathroom with the presence humidity, it is a real fun.

However there is a way you can curb this problem and this is through the use of ceiling cladding which is a long term solution. It persists despite the amount of humidity as well as the condensation. Ceiling cladding will look great for a long time.

Installation: the process of ceiling installation is quick and has no complications. It can be achieved in an easy way via fitting it straight over the top of the existing coverings which may include; plaster, plaster and lath, or even Aertex. When you are applying this on the frangible coverings like Polystyrene, it is recommendable removing them.

If the ceiling that you do not want is uneven, then you can make use of staples and adhesive. Remember that the size of your ceiling determines the number of panels you will use.

PostHeaderIcon Decorating your home in white

Home Decor, Home Improvement, Color Paint,Warm or cool colors are what many people want when they are thinking of decorating their homes. Decorating your home can be frustrating especially when it comes to color selection that is why many people find white as the simplest way to decorate a house. White is favorite among many people when thinking of colors to decorate a house. However, there are shades other than plain white, which includes eggshell, snow white, off-white, bright white, and ice white.

You have to be careful if you decide to use different color whites in the same room because it is challenging to match white and white just like matching mauve with yellow. Another consideration when decorating using white is that you have to understand that white will show off dirt and pet hair more than any other color. The best and easiest way to go when decorating using white is to go to your hardware store or local paint and get different swatches of white.

PostHeaderIcon Effective and cheap tarps

Tarps, Home Care, Home Improvement,Tarps are used to cover mostly large items like the vehicles, canoes, boats, motorcycles stored outside while undergoing renovations. One thing that’s common among all tarps is their durability, strength, lightness in weight, and handling ease. The tarps also serve well when it comes to covering piles of woods outside to protect them from rain or snow while still getting enough air inside of the fire wood to enhancing their drying process.

Sometimes you might also find yourself suspending a project midway that you had commenced in the morning due to inclement weather, this is better done by tarps up to the next day when the weather will allow. The project might be a roofing job, or any other large construction projects.

You might need a tarp in a camping trip also, so that you can stretch it on top of the tent because it is usually more weather resistant than the material making-up the tent.
